The Santa Barbara chiropractor market

What Makes Santa Barbara, CA Different

Top services

  • Concierge wellness + spinal decompression therapy

    Riviera, Mission Canyon, and Montecito-adjacent residents book concierge wellness, decompression, and prenatal Webster work at among the highest per-visit rates in California. Premium pricing the Montecito patient demographic supports without negotiation; concierge-style scheduling and EHR-integrated patient portals are essential.

  • Surf + water-sport rehab (ART, Graston, dry needling)

    The Rincon point break 15 miles south, Hammond's Beach, Leadbetter Beach, and the broader Santa Barbara surf community drive sustained shoulder, lower-back, and neck-extension overuse demand year-round. The Stearns Wharf paddle and outrigger community layers in additional water-sport rehab volume.

  • Posture correction + ergonomic rehab

    Sonos, Yardi Systems, Procore Technologies, Raytheon Goleta, Teledyne FLIR, and the broader Goleta tech corridor desk-bound engineering and software professionals book maintenance for screen-and-desk posture issues. Subscription-style wellness packaging wins this segment.

  • Tourism + acute-injury walk-ins

    The Funk Zone wine district, State Street, and Stearns Wharf generate year-round acute-injury and vacation-emergency bookings. Practices positioned for same-day appointments capture this single-visit-but-high-review-velocity patient segment.

  • Multilingual chiropractic care (Spanish)

    The Eastside and Westside working-class corridors hold a substantial Spanish-speaking patient population. Hand-written Spanish service pages, Spanish-language GBP service descriptions, and Spanish-speaking front-desk coverage convert at much higher rates than English-only sites in these neighborhoods.

Cottage Health runs the major regional hospital and one of the strongest orthopedic programs outside the Bay Area academic centers. UC Santa Barbara sits just west in Goleta, and the Goleta tech corridor, anchored by Sonos, employs thousands of daytime professionals. The Funk Zone, State Street, and Stearns Wharf keep tourism steady year-round.

The patient base reflects the wealth and tourism. The Riviera, Mission Canyon, and Upper East hold hillside estates with high incomes, and next-door Montecito is among the wealthiest communities in the country, its residents booking at concierge practices in town. The Mesa and west side are the family-and-coastal crowd, with surf and beach-sport demand. The Eastside and Westside are working-class Latino-majority strips.

Clicks run elevated, matching San Diego's premium tier and just below coastal OC. A dozen or so practices compete in the map pack, but the Montecito wealth tier, the Goleta tech corridor, and the Eastside Spanish search are all under-marketed. Ship the foundation right with submarket-specific pages, and you can move into the Map Pack inside three to four months.

Montecito patients book in Santa Barbara proper, not in Montecito itself. The village has little commercial real estate, mostly restaurants and boutiques, so residents looking for a chiropractor drive 5 to 10 minutes into the Riviera, the Upper East, or downtown. The opportunity is positioning a Santa Barbara practice as concierge-tier for the Montecito patient.

That means concierge-style scheduling with priority windows and text confirmations, a premium look online and in the office, online intake through a real portal, and service pages that read clinical, not generic-wellness. Post your premium pricing plainly, including a monthly membership for ongoing care. Keep credential and press mentions discreet, without name-dropping the clientele. This crowd values discretion, so the practices that win Montecito position for "discerning clientele," not as "the Montecito chiropractor."

Goleta is technically a separate city just west of Santa Barbara, but the tech-corridor employees mostly live around here and book in either town depending on convenience. They're software and audio engineers and defense-electronics technicians with the same desk-bound posture and repetitive-strain issues as Silicon Valley tech workers.

So build dedicated Goleta tech-corridor service pages aimed at that corporate-professional patient. Offer lunch-hour and after-work slots, name the PPO plans you accept, work in HSA and FSA acceptance and the Q4 rush, and put intake online through a real portal. The Goleta tech segment is meaningful patient volume that runs alongside your Santa Barbara residential and tourism channels, not instead of them.

Same approach as the Santa Monica Pier, Disneyland, and Carlsbad's LEGOLAND: a dedicated landing page that converts on acute-injury searches without making tourism the identity of the practice. State Street, Stearns Wharf, the Funk Zone, and the Mission generate year-round acute-injury and vacation-emergency bookings, like a slip-and-fall on the promenade or a stiff neck from a vacation-rental bed.

So build a tourist or near-State-Street landing page with clear same-day booking, easy intake for someone on vacation, an HSA and FSA receipt for out-of-state patients, and "walk-in" and "same-day" tags on your Google profile. Map proximity from downtown drives this traffic. It's mostly single-visit, but vacationers leave reviews eagerly, and that lifts your ranking for the residential searches. The Funk Zone adds a niche too: wine-industry workers who develop shoulder and neck strain, worth its own service tag.
